WebThat's what compiler bootstrapping is about (since no one mentioned how it's called =). the process of writing a compiler (or assembler) in the target programming language which it is intended to compile. Applying this technique leads to a self-hosting compiler. Web22 de dez. de 2014 · Many languages are implemented in C because it's a ubiquitous language, and compiler-writing tools like lexer-parser generators (such as yacc and bison) are well-understood and almost as ubiquitous.
